Forming technologies in automotive industry by aplying lightweight materials

Abstract
The use of new materials and high strength steel is applied to the car body and structure parts based on the debate around climate changes and the demand to lower fuel consumption. The Fraunhofer Institute for Machine Tools and Forming Technology IWU has been developing new forming technologies for applying sheet metal and tubes for many years. Hydroforming and press-hardening offer to shape new geometries at room temperature or elevated temperature.
